Weigh Feeder
Overview
Weigh feeders are electromechanical systems designed for precise gravimetric (weight-based) feeding of bulk materials in industrial processes. They evolved from simple belt scales in the mid-20th century to today's microprocessor-controlled units with ±0.25-1% accuracy. These devices serve as the 'heart' of material batching systems, ensuring consistent product quality by maintaining exact mass flow rates even with varying material densities or flow characteristics. Modern weigh feeders combine material handling mechanisms (belts, screws, or vibratory trays) with high-resolution load cells and speed sensors. Industries such as cement, mining, food processing, and chemicals rely on them for everything from raw material proportioning to final product packaging, where precise ratios directly impact product specifications and operational costs.
Structure and Working Principle
A typical belt weigh feeder comprises three subsystems: a material transport mechanism (usually a conveyor with controlled drive), a weighing platform with load cells, and a control unit with speed sensor. As material moves across the weigh bridge, the system calculates instantaneous flow rate (weight × speed) and compares it to the setpoint, adjusting the belt speed via PID control loops. Advanced models feature self-diagnostic functions, digital filtering for vibration compensation, and communication protocols (Profibus, Modbus) for plant integration. Loss-in-weight feeders use a different principle where the entire hopper is weighed during discharge, suitable for cohesive materials or recipes requiring frequent changes. Both types maintain accuracy despite material property variations by continuously measuring actual mass rather than relying on volumetric assumptions.
Key Features
Precision load cells with 0.01-0.1% full-scale accuracy form the core of weigh feeders, often with redundant sensors for critical applications. Stainless steel or hardened alloy contact surfaces resist abrasion from abrasive materials like clinker or minerals. IP65-rated enclosures protect electronics in dusty environments common in cement or flour mills. Modern controllers offer touchscreen HMIs with recipe storage, data logging, and predictive maintenance alerts. Some advanced features include automatic span calibration, material build-up detection, and adaptive control algorithms that compensate for belt stretch or temperature drift. Explosion-proof versions with intrinsically safe circuits are available for hazardous areas where combustible dust or vapors may be present.
Application Areas
In cement plants, weigh feeders precisely blend limestone, clay, and additives before kiln feeding, where chemistry variations affect clinker quality. Food processors use sanitary stainless steel versions for ingredient batching in snack production or dairy powder handling. Mining operations rely on heavy-duty feeders for flotation reagent dosing where ±0.5% accuracy impacts recovery rates. The chemicals industry employs corrosion-resistant feeders for polymer pellets or catalyst injection, often requiring ATEX certification. Power plants use gravimetric coal feeders to optimize combustion efficiency, where underfeeding reduces output while overfeeding wastes fuel. Recent applications include lithium battery production where precise graphite/anode material ratios determine cell performance.
Maintenance and Precautions
Monthly zero and span calibration using certified test weights maintains accuracy, with more frequent checks for high-precision applications. Belt tracking should be inspected weekly to prevent uneven wear, and load cell areas must be kept free of material buildup that could affect measurements. Lubricate bearings per manufacturer intervals, using only approved greases to avoid contamination. Environmental precautions include installing covers or dust skirts for fine powders, and heaters for outdoor units in cold climates where condensation may form. Always isolate power before servicing and follow lockout/tagout procedures. For explosion-prone materials, verify all electrical components maintain their hazardous area ratings after any modifications or repairs.
B2B Procurement Guide
Specify required accuracy (±0.5% typical for most industries), capacity range (kg/h or lb/hr), and material characteristics (abrasiveness, temperature, hygroscopicity). For food/pharma applications, request 316L stainless steel construction with USDA/FDA-compliant finishes. Explosive atmospheres need ATEX/IECEx certification with proper zone classification. Evaluate control system compatibility with your plant's PLC/DCS architecture—common protocols include Ethernet/IP, Profinet, and Modbus TCP. Request failure mode analysis for critical processes; some feeders offer redundant sensors or backup volumetric modes. Total cost should consider not just purchase price but also installation, calibration services, and expected maintenance costs over a 10-year lifecycle.
